个人简历
李占杰,男,河南周口人,现为南京邮电大学碳中和先进技术研究院校长专聘副教授,硕士生导师。2020年获得东北大学控制理论与控制工程专业博士学位,目前主要从事切换系统、非线性系统稳定性分析及设计等方面的研究工作。近年来,以第一作者和通讯作者总计发表学术论文十余篇,包括中科院一区论文5篇,二区论文4篇,其中,自动控制领域顶级期刊《IEEE Transactions on Automatic Control》1篇,自动控制领域顶级期刊《SIAM Journal on Control and Optimization》1篇,以及IEEE Trans.长文2篇;担任《IEEE Transactions on Automatic Control》、《Automatica》、《IEEE Transactions on Cybernetics》、《IEEE Transactions on Fuzzy Systems》、《IEEE Transactions on Systems, Man, and Cybernetics: Systems》、《IEEE/CAA Journal of Automatica Sinica》等国际权威期刊评审专家;多次参加CCC、CCDC和CAC等国内控制会议,并担任邀请组主席一次,作邀请组报告两次;主持国家级项目1项,省部级项目1项。
研究方向及主要成果
主要研究方向:切换非线性系统稳定性分析、鲁棒自适应控制、多智能体协同控制、网络安全等

代表性论文
1) Li Zhanjie, Zhao Jun, Co-design of controllers and a switching policy for nonstrict feedback switched nonlinear systems including first-order feedforward paths, IEEE Transactions on Automatic Control, 2019, 64(4):1753-1760.
2) Li Zhanjie,Ma Yajing,Zhao Jun, Control design of switched nonlinear systems: an intermittent compensation switching strategy, SIAM Journal on Control and Optimization, 2020, 58(6): 3684-3708.
3) Li Zhanjie, Yue Dong, Ma Yajing, Zhao Jun; Neural-networks-based prescribed tracking for nonaffine switched nonlinear time-delay systems, IEEE Transactions on Cybernetics, doi: 10.1109/TCYB.2020.3042232, 2021.
4) Li Zhanjie, Zhao Jun. Fuzzy adaptive robust control for stochastic switched systems with full-state dependent nonlinearities, IEEE Transactions on Fuzzy Systems, 2020, 28(9), 2035-2047.
5) Li Zhanjie, Zhao Jun. Adaptive consensus of non-strict feedback switched multi-agent systems with input saturation, IEEE/CAA Journal of Automatica Sinica, 2021.
6) Li Zhanjie, Zhao Jun. Resilient adaptive control of switched nonlinear cyber-physical systems under uncertain deception attacks, Information Sciences, 2021, 543: 398-409.
7) Ma Yajing, Li Zhanjie*, Zhao Jun, Output consensus for switched multi-agent systems with bumpless transfer control and event-triggered communication, Information Sciences, 2021, 544: 585-598.
8) Li Zhanjie, Zhao Jun, Output feedback stabilization for a general class of nonlinear systems via sampled-data control, International Journal of Robust and Nonlinear Control, 2018, 28(7): 2853-2867.
9) Li Zhanjie, Zhao Jun, Adaptive learning-based finite-time performance of non- linear switched systems with quantization behaviors and unmodeled dynamics, Neurocomputing, 2020, 400: 384-392.
科研项目
1) 国家自然科学基金,62103199,基于补偿机制的切换律设计及其在非线性系统结构拓展中的应用,2021.07—2024.06,主持;
2) 江苏省自然科学基金青年项目,BK20210590,基于新型补偿切换律的非严格反馈系统镇定问题研究,2022.01—2024.12,主持。
